Step by Step Guide to Amazon Affiliate Marketing on Facebook – Completely Free




Amazon Affiliate Marketing on Facebook is a great way to earn passive income by promoting products and earning commissions for every sale made through your referral link. With over 2.8 billion active users, Facebook is a powerful platform for promoting products and generating sales.

If you’re new to affiliate marketing or have been wanting to start but didn’t know where to begin, this step-by-step guide will show you how to set up an Amazon Affiliate account and start promoting products on Facebook for free.

Step 1: Create an Amazon Affiliate Account

The first step in becoming an Amazon Affiliate is to create an account on the Amazon Associate website. Simply visit affiliate-program.amazon.com and sign up for an account. You will need to provide some basic information such as your website or social media profile URL, payment information, and tax information.

Step 2: Choose Products to Promote

Once your Amazon Affiliate account is set up, you can start browsing through the vast selection of products available on Amazon to find products that are relevant to your niche and audience. Choose products that you genuinely believe in and would recommend to others.

Step 3: Create a Facebook Page

If you don’t already have a Facebook page, create one for your affiliate marketing efforts. Choose a name that reflects your niche or the types of products you will be promoting. Make sure to fill out all the necessary information on your Facebook page, including a profile picture, cover photo, and a description of what your page is about.

Step 4: Share Affiliate Links on Your Facebook Page

Once you have chosen the products you want to promote, generate your unique affiliate link by searching for the product on Amazon and clicking on the “Get Link” button. Copy the generated link and paste it on your Facebook page, along with a compelling caption that encourages your followers to check out the product.

Step 5: Engage with Your Audience

To maximize your affiliate marketing efforts on Facebook, you need to engage with your audience regularly. Post content that is valuable and relevant to your niche, respond to comments and messages, and interact with your followers to build trust and credibility.

Step 6: Monitor Your Performance

Monitor the performance of your affiliate links on Facebook by using Amazon’s reporting tools. Track the number of clicks, sales, and commissions generated from your links to see which products are performing well and which ones may need to be adjusted or replaced.

In conclusion, Amazon Affiliate Marketing on Facebook is a fantastic way to earn passive income by promoting products you love to your audience. By following these simple steps, you can start your affiliate marketing journey on Facebook for free and begin earning commissions for every sale made through your referral links. Happy promoting!
